Essex County Branch Brook Park

Essex County Branch Brook Park is the first county park created in the United States and is on the National and State Registers of Historic Places. It was developed in 1895 and was originally designed by renowned landscape architect Frederick Law Olmsted. At 360 acres, Branch Brook is the largest park in the Essex County Parks System. Located in an urban setting, the park offers beautiful, natural vistas, tranquil pathways and a variety of recreation facilities, such as playgrounds, bocce and tennis courts, a roller skating rink, and baseball, softball and soccer fields. The highlight of the year is the Annual Essex County Cherry Blossom Festival, which draws tens of thousands of people to the park every April. Cherry Blossoms were first introduced to the park in 1927 by Carolyn Bamberger Fuld, who gifted 2,000 trees to the Essex County Parks Commission. The groves have been replenished and strengthened in recent years as a result of an ambitious planting program initiated by Essex County Executive Joseph N. DiVincenzo, Jr. and the Branch Brook Park Alliance, a citizens' conservancy group. Today the groves feature over 5,000 cherry trees, which bloom for about two weeks in April. The natural wonder is celebrated during a two-week festival, which includes a bike race, 10K running race, children's fun run, Community Family Picnic Day and Bloomfest, a day-long community festival featuring food, vendors and attractions for children.
